Went to watch the ICMT murder mystery theatre 80's themed show and it was so much fun! The actors…read morewere hilarious and did a great job. Andy D's was the venue for the performance and provided the food that was included with the ticket. The service was fantastic. Friendly staff working hard with the timing of the play. The food was ok. We had a set menu to choose from. The bang bang shrimp and buffalo chicken dip with spicy crackers were really good. The grouper nuggets were ok, a bit chewy. The chicken Alfredo was also ok. The sauce wasn't very flavorful and the chicken a bit chewy as well. The garlic knots had a strange after taste. The pulled pork sandwich didn't have any bbq sauce on it. The onion rings were excellent. Dessert was a chocolate cake cup that was yummy! I have to say I have never had a worse margarita in my life. It was loaded with tequila, which is awesome, but it had sour mix and some strange lime syrup in it. It almost tasted like something you'd put on a snow cone. It was terrible. Also, the acoustics in this place are horrible. Sound carries so bad, it is very difficult to hear anyone even right next to you. I would say this is much more of a party spot than a good place to take the family out to eat. I would come back for that type of vibe and not order a margarita :)

I visited for lunch, wanting to try out the food. This place has a lot going for it with ample…read morespace, character, and location. Yet the parking lot was mostly empty on the day I visited. I had viewed the menu online ahead of time and noticed they have great lunch specials. I had decided I would try the buffalo chicken wrap with a ceasar salad. This was on the menu as a half sandwich and soup or salad for $9.99. We got off on the wrong foot, since the waitress gave me the dinner menu as I was being seated. When I asked about the lunch specials I had seen online, she disappeared for a minute and then came back saying something about the other people like to hide the lunch menus from her and handed me a lunch menu. I'm thinking that was pretty disingenuous since if you are a server you know when lunch hours are, and she was fishing for a larger tip by getting me to order from the more expensive dinner menu. I will say the caesar salad was huge, quite a bit larger than I was expecting, and the salad was crisp, the dressing was well mixed in, and it had a nice amount os shaved parmesan cheese. The croutons unfortunately were stale and chewy, but otherwise a very nice salad as part of a lunch sandwich special. I ordered the buffalo chicken wrap blackened, and the other options were fried or grilled. Honestly, I could not detect any blackening. I will say the wrap was quite good with a nice hot sauce and a fair amount of chicken and other ingredients. When the bill came I noticed they had charged me an additional $2 for the caesar salad. There was no mention of any additional charge when I placed the order, so again I felt like the waitress was being nice to my face, but playing tricks on my bill. They also have an up-charge if you use a credit card, but I paid in cash. Overall, just an OK experience. I think as an evening hangout there is a lot of potential, but nothing on the menu would bring me back.
